What happens if a pregnant woman has a vitamin d definciency, will her baby have an underdeveloped skeletal system?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Take vitamin D: Hi. Why doesn't the pregnant woman just take enough vitamin D??? And no, the fetal skeleton will recover fine once it gets enough vitamin D, so in the long run, the child's skeleton will be fine with adequate vitamin D and calcium.
